Job Description
• Build and maintain core dbt data models that turn raw data into clean, trusted, analysis-ready assets (e.g., User 360, Contest Fact, Marketing Attribution).
• Implement and manage a semantic layer (dbt MetricFlow, Omni, or equivalent) to standardize definitions of key metrics across the company.
• Own data quality and reliability, setting up automated testing, monitoring, and alerting frameworks.
• Collaborate with analysts and data scientists across Product, Marketing, Finance, and Ops to understand needs and deliver data models that scale.
• Contribute to self-service analytics enablement by making models discoverable in tools like Omni, Hex, and Sigma, and building user-friendly dashboards and explores.
• Champion software engineering best practices in analytics: Git workflows, code review, CI/CD for dbt, and reusable SQL patterns.
• Document business logic and metric definitions in a central data catalog, ensuring clarity and consistency.
